Afghanistan elections: ‘I want to fulfil my slain father’s dreams’

BBC News Narinder Singh is the only Sikh candidate in the upcoming Afghan elections. He is standing in place of his father, Avtar Singh Khalsa, who was killed in a suicide blast in Jalalabad last July.
